General Information about #221F24
The hexadecimal color code #221F24, also known as Shark, is a dark, muted shade of gray-purple. It belongs to the cool color family, offering a sense of sophistication, mystery, and elegance. In the RGB color model, it is composed of 13.33% red, 12.16% green, and 14.12% blue. The color is often associated with professionalism, modernism, and a subtle hint of luxury. The color #221F24, also known as Shark, presents some accessibility challenges, particularly concerning color contrast. When using this color for text or interactive elements, it's crucial to ensure sufficient contrast with the background. According to WCAG guidelines, a contrast ratio of at least 4.5:1 is recommended for normal text and 3:1 for large text. Using online contrast checkers can help determine if the color combinations meet accessibility standards. If the contrast is insufficient, consider lightening the color or using a lighter color altogether to ensure readability for users with visual impairments. Additionally, providing alternative cues, such as icons or text labels, can enhance usability for users who may not be able to distinguish colors effectively.
